The problem is that upon restore, if the file is being replaced, the
hidden attribute is not being reset. I don't have an APAR number yet, but
there will be one.
By the way, the general problem is not specific to ASR, but can occur with
any kind of restore where you are replacing a hidden file.

Subject: TSM ASR
Hello,
I´m trying to restore a w2k3 server with TSM ASR and everything works
great
except two things.
First, after restore, desktop.ini shows up in Start, Start\Programs,
Start\Programs\Startup menu and Taskbar.
Why, and how do I get rid of it? All desktop.ini looks like this,
[.ShellClassInfo]
LocalizedResourceName=@%SystemRoot%\system32\shell32.dll,-21787
Second, network speed......... My switch is configured auto/auto, the
server connects with 1000/full which is reported by the switch and 2GB
restore takes 40 minutes.
I´ll configure the switch to 1000/full so I dont get TSM classic network
problem.
TSM server 5.2.1.0, client 5.2.03
Any thought or experience about this?
